Thereof, what percent of astronauts are Eagle Scouts?
181 NASA astronauts were involved in Scouting (57.4 percent of astronauts). —39 are Eagle Scouts. 36.4 percent of the United States Military Academy (West Point) cadets were involved in Scouting as youth. —16.3 percent of cadets are Eagle Scouts.
Also, which astronauts were Eagle Scouts? 1 Answer
- Eagle Scouts: Neil Armstrong (Apollo 11) and Charles Duke (Apollo 16)
- Life Scouts: Edgar Mitchell (Apollo 14) and David Scott (Apollo 15)
- First Class Scouts: Alan Bean (Apollo 12) and Alan Shepard (Apollo 14)
- Second Class Scouts: John Young (Apollo 16) and Eugene Cernan (Apollo 17)
Moreover, how many scouts make it to Eagle?
Eagle Scout is the highest achievement or rank attainable in the Scouts BSA program of the Boy Scouts of America (BSA). Since its inception in 1911, only four percent of Scouts have earned this rank after a lengthy review process. The Eagle Scout rank has been earned by over 2.5 million youth.
